Is there any stopping hybrid technologies from taking over the boating industry?

By the looks of the Foiler from UAE-based Enata Marine, we hope not. The hybrid electric yacht is powered by two BMW diesel engines and linked to two electric generators feeding two electric-powered torpedo engines. But the boat’s most striking features, of course, are the two carbon-fiber hydrofoils that allows the vessel to “fly” five feet above the water for unmatched stability on deck.

Hydrofoil technology has been around for years, most prominently in the catamarans that contest the America’s Cup, but the Foiler makes the technology available for private use. As for speed, the yacht has a top speed of 40 knots and a range of 130 nautical miles. Not bad for a glorified sunbather.
